    Custody transfer
    I've got custody in Georgia of my nefew. He went to visit his parents on spring break and does not want to come back. What is the most quick way to transfer custody back? He is 15 turning 16.
  • Apr 14, 2006, 04:50 AM
    wandag1
    [QUOTE=wandag1]I've got custody in Georgia of my nefew. He went to visit his parents on spring break and does not want to come back. What is the most quick way to transfer custody back? He is 15 turning 16. I don't want to get in trouble for him not attending school. Also his parents have managed to enroll him in school in PA. Is that legal since they don't have physical custody of him?

    No that is not really legal, but since they were his parents and the school most likely does not know they are not the legal guardian they would have let him in. If you informed the school that you are the legal guardian and did not permit this, then their would be an issue with him going.

    First why do you have custody, what was there about him living with his parents that was not right or dangerous or what?

    Has this situation changed? Why is it now OK for him to live there and it was not OK before ?

    The court that issued the order for you to have custody will have to return custody back to the parents, the parents will need to petition the court for custody again.

    If he is injured, or harmed or even does damage and causes debts , you as his legal guardian can be held responsible since you are allowing him to live there.

    Did they ask you if he could stay, did they tell you they were putting him in school. And in the end if you did not want him to stay, did you consider telling him to come home to you, calling the police that they are interfering with legal custody.

    And they now have physcial custody, just not legal custody.
